-4x+7>x-13 Can someone please help

Mathematics
2 answers:
docker41 [41]3 years ago
3 0

Answer:

-4x+7>x-13

Group like terms

We have

- 4x - x > - 13 - 7

-5x > - 20

Divide both sides by - 5

-5x / -5 > -20/-5

x < 4
